'Rovers will be wondering how they got beat'

[Getty Images] Former Blackburn Rovers striker Kevin Gallagher thinks Rovers fans will be pleased with their showing in the Lancashire derby against Preston on Saturday, but small margins decided an unwanted outcome. Preston were leading from the ninth minute thanks to a goal from Callum Lang, who went on to to double his lead in the first half, and Rovers were only able to peg it back to 2-1 via an own goal from Stan Mills in the second. "Blackburn fans will go home happy, but they will be going, 'How did we get beat today?,'" Gallagher said. "For the first nine minutes, Blackburn were banging at the door, and you're thinking, 'What could happen to this game if Blackburn get a goal?' But just as you say that, Preston gets it. "Take the goal back further into midfield because that's where the battle was. Todd Cantwell has gone up for a header, but he's ducked underneath it. Didn't want to head it, and unfortunately then, Preston win possession." Listen to the full post-match reaction below or on BBC Sounds here .
